<script type="text/javascript">
function validatesearchterm()
{
var searchBox_text = document.getElementById("searchBox").value;
if(searchBox_text.match("^[A-Za-z0-9]+$") == null)
{
alert("Invalid search,only words and numbers can be searched.");
return false;
}
else
{
return true;
}
}
</script>
--这个只能匹配字母、数字 而且 "^[A-Za-z0-9]\b$"这个表达式是错的,所以别给这个答案了
å¹é åæ¯ãæ°ååç©ºæ ¼çæ£å表达å¼å¦ä¸ï¼
^[A-Za-z0-9 ]\b$æ£å表达å¼ä½ä¸ºåè½å¼ºå¤§çå符å¤çå¼æï¼æ常è§çå°±æ¯å¹é åæ¯ãæ°åç±»çè¡¨æ ¼å¼ï¼å¸¸è§ç表达å¼åæ³ï¼æ¯ç¨ [] ï¼æ¹æ¬å·ï¼æ¥æå®å¤ä¸ªå符åºé´ï¼ä¾å¦æ£å表达å¼[A-Za-z]å¹é ä»»ä½åæ¯ï¼å¤§ååå°åï¼ã[0-9]å¹é æ°åççã
ç®åæ¥è¯´ï¼å°ä½ éè¦çå符ï¼æ¯å¦ç©ºæ ¼ï¼æ·»å è¿æ¹æ¬å·ä¸å°±å¯ä»¥äºã